While 96kHz is common for digital audio, 88.2kHz is exactly double the standard CD sampling rate of 44.1kHz. When engineers archive analog master tapes for high-res releases, 88.2kHz allows for perfect mathematical downsampling if needed, preventing interpolation errors.
